Costs and Efficiency: Price and efficiency are key factors when choosing a car – and this is often where the real differences emerge.
Citroen C5 Aircross has a evident advantage in terms of price – it starts at 29100 £, while the VW Passat costs 35700 £. That’s a price difference of around 6600 £.
Fuel consumption also shows a difference: VW Passat manages with 0.30 L and is therefore convincingly more efficient than the Citroen C5 Aircross with 2.50 L. The difference is about 2.20 L per 100 km.
As for range, the Citroen C5 Aircross performs clearly better – achieving up to 520 km, about 387 km more than the VW Passat.
Engine and Performance: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.
When it comes to engine power, the VW Passat has a clearly perceptible edge – offering 272 HP compared to 210 HP. That’s roughly 62 HP more horsepower.
In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the VW Passat is convincingly quicker – completing the sprint in 5.80 s, while the Citroen C5 Aircross takes 8.30 s. That’s about 2.50 s faster.
In terms of top speed, the VW Passat performs somewhat better – reaching 250 km/h, while the Citroen C5 Aircross tops out at 220 km/h. The difference is around 30 km/h.
There’s also a difference in torque: VW Passat pulls noticeable stronger with 400 Nm compared to 300 Nm. That’s about 100 Nm difference.
Space and Everyday Use: Whether family car or daily driver – which one offers more room, flexibility and comfort?
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.
In curb weight, VW Passat is slight lighter – 1573 kg compared to 1629 kg. The difference is around 56 kg.
In terms of boot space, the VW Passat offers somewhat more room – 690 L compared to 565 L. That’s a difference of about 125 L.
In maximum load capacity, the VW Passat performs a bit better – up to 1920 L, which is about 252 L more than the Citroen C5 Aircross.
When it comes to payload, VW Passat to a small extent takes the win – 577 kg compared to 471 kg. That’s a difference of about 106 kg.

The Citroen C5 Aircross stands out in the SUV market with its distinctively bold design and emphasis on comfort. Its interior is thoughtfully crafted, providing spaciousness and a plethora of features that cater to passenger convenience and enjoyment. With its smooth ride and refined driving dynamics, it offers a relaxing experience for both city commutes and long-distance journeys.
